SelectQuery::range
public function SelectQuery::range
public SelectQuery::range($start = NULL, $length = NULL)
Restricts a query to a given range in the result set.
If this method is called with no parameters, will remove any range directives that have been set.
Parameters
$start: The first record from the result set to return. If NULL, removes any range directives that are set.
$length: The number of records to return from the result set.
Return value
SelectQueryInterface The called object.

Code
public function range($start = NULL, $length = NULL) { $this->range = func_num_args() ? array('start' => $start, 'length' => $length) : array(); return $this; }
